Concrete is indispensable in the development of infrastructure, industry and housing. It’s a mixture of aggregates (sand, gravel, crushed stone), water and cement, and whose production accounts for 95 % of concrete’s CO2 footprint. European Commission recently finished a project called "Low Emissions Intensity Lime and Cement" or LEILAC. The project covers lots of ideas but what impressed me the most is called "Calix".
Calix’s Direct Separation technology re-engineers the existing process flows of a traditional calciner by indirectly heating the limestone. This system enables pure CO2 to be captured as it is released from the limestone because the furnace exhaust gases are kept separate. This innovation requires minimal changes to the conventional processes for cement, and simply replaces the pre-calciner. This simple and effective solution requires no additional chemicals or processes.

Many locations that sell new printer ink cartridges will refill your old cartridge. Each cartridge you throw away takes anywhere between 400 and 1,000 years to decompose. Do you know on average, 11 cartridges thrown out every minute across the globe!
Not all cartridges can be refilled, and even cartridges you've filled in the past will eventually break down after continual use. I would recommend, take them to the store where you bought them and recycle them. Sometimes, the store will even give you a discount on your next ink cartridge.-
